The Victory Lap: Tai Dinger 🏆
Joining us this week is Stanford graduate @taidye18 who has been the perfect example throughout his career that you don’t have to choose between studying hard and running fast. Originally from Washington DC, Tai showed early that it’s possible to both be a strong cross-country runner who could drop down during the spring and run fast in the middle-distance events. Now post-collegiately, Tai has continued to excel at any race he enters. He finally dipped under the four-minute barrier in the mile, but his 28:19 10,000m personal best this year has indicated that he’s still got that range!
